Solution

The correct option is A An exponential growth curve
The world’s human population displays exponential growth as the population is growing at an exponential rate. Exponential growth is also known as geometric or compound-interest growth). Exponential growth takes place when the per capita growth rate of the population remains the same, regardless of the population size where the population grows faster and faster as it gets larger.
So, the correct answer is 'An exponential growth curve'
